Graphite consists of carbon atoms arranged in a hexagonal lattice structure. The atoms are bonded strongly within layers but weakly between layers. This layered structure allows the sheets to slide over one another easily, giving graphite its softness and lubricating ability. Because of free moving electrons within its layers, graphite is also a good conductor of electricity..
